Have we made God too small?
In this message on Domestic Christianity, we look at Psalm 19:1–8, Hebrews 1:3, and Psalm 139 to confront the ways we try to shrink God down to something comfortable, predictable, and controllable. But if God is small enough to be fully understood, then He isn’t big enough to do the impossible.
Many believers unintentionally “lock God up,” expecting Him to move within the limits of our preferences, emotions, or expectations. Yet Scripture shows a God who fills the heavens, sustains all things by His word, knows every thought, and still works wonders beyond our comprehension.
This message calls us back to awe—back to a God who cannot be domesticated, tamed, or managed… only worshiped, trusted, and followed.
